Output 68ebf30ef923d59cd949e2ddaf0a84cac8f4b24d876b054ccfbca4bd4b380f96:0

value
661400
script pubkey
OP_0 OP_PUSHBYTES_20 bde88a4828317bdb5b28ba6ccb5953dfe579fb57
address
bc1qhh5g5jpgx9aakkeghfkvkk2nmljhn76hzj8sw0
transaction
68ebf30ef923d59cd949e2ddaf0a84cac8f4b24d876b054ccfbca4bd4b380f96
confirmations
144390
spent
true